Next-Gen Kia Seltos
Kia is about to showcase her next-gen Kia Seltos in the next few weeks. Global will be reveal on 10 December and its launch in the Indian market in January is considered almost certain. The biggest thing is that the 2026 Seltos is now going to be 100 mm long, making it even bigger than the Jeep Compass. The advantage of this increased size will be seen clearly in wheelbase and interior space.

Talking of Design, the basic silhouette familiar of the new Seltos will remain, but the front profile will be significantly more aggressive. New vertical headlamps and vertical DRLs will give SUV strong and bold road presence. With wider and boxier radiator grille its look will feel more muscular than before.
Its side profile will be more clean and EV5-inspired vertical tail lights at the rear will further enhance its modern-factor. In Interior Kia will use its new Trinity Panoramic Display, making the cabin look even more premium.
New-Gen Renault Duster
Renault is scheduled to introduce its iconic Duster next generation in India on 26 January. The third-generation Duster is already available in international markets and its styling is so muscular that it can overtake all mid-size SUVs like the Tata Sierra in ruggedness.

Duster’s design has always been considered macho, and the new generation takes it a step further. strong body lines, upright stance and tough SUV feel are part of its DNA.
The Interior is placed slightly simple so that it can be perfected for practical and outdoorsy customers. Tech-heavy interiors seekers may find it a bit basic, but it would be the perfect pick for adventure lovers and old-school SUV buyers.

Nissan Tekton
Nissan is all set to launch its new mid-size SUV, the Nissan Tekton, around June. This model will be the corporate cousin of the new Duster, but it will look completely different in terms of design.

Everything will be unique in it. The most striking element will be the bold TEKTON name written on the bonnet, which will give it a very premium and assertive look. Also, the connected LED DRLs and tail lamps can make it one of the most stylish SUVs in the segment. Its interior has not been revealed yet, but it is believed that the engine and transmission options will be similar to the Duster practical and performance-friendly.
